See the License for the * specific language governing permissions and limitations * under the License. */ package org.elasticsearch.common.lucene.search; import java.io.IOException; import org.apache.lucene.search.DocIdSet; import org.apache.lucene.search.DocIdSetIterator; import org.apache.lucene.search.DocValuesDocIdSet; import org.apache.lucene.util.BitDocIdSet; import org.apache.lucene.util.Bits; import org.apache.lucene.util.FixedBitSet; import org.elasticsearch.common.lucene.docset.AndDocIdSet; import org.elasticsearch.test.ElasticsearchTestCase; public class AndDocIdSetTests extends ElasticsearchTestCase { private static FixedBitSet randomBitSet(int numDocs) { FixedBitSet b = new FixedBitSet(numDocs); for (int i = 0; i < numDocs; ++i) { if (random().nextBoolean()) { b.set(i); } } return b; } public void testDuel() throws IOException { for (int iter = 0; iter < 1000; ++iter) { final int numSets = 1 + random().nextInt(5); final int numDocs = 1 + random().nextInt(1000); FixedBitSet anded = new FixedBitSet(numDocs); anded.set(0, numDocs); final DocIdSet[] sets = new DocIdSet[numSets]; for (int i = 0; i < numSets; ++i) { final FixedBitSet randomSet = randomBitSet(numDocs); anded.and(randomSet); if (random().nextBoolean()) { // will be considered 'fast' by AndDocIdSet sets[i] = new BitDocIdSet(randomSet); } else { // will be considered 'slow' by AndDocIdSet sets[i] = new DocValuesDocIdSet(numDocs, null) { @Override protected boolean matchDoc(int doc) { return randomSet.get(doc); } }; } } AndDocIdSet andSet = new AndDocIdSet(sets); Bits andBits = andSet.bits(); if (andBits != null) { for (int i = 0; i < numDocs; ++i) { assertEquals(anded.get(i), andBits.get(i)); } } DocIdSetIterator andIt = andSet.iterator(); if (andIt == null) { assertEquals(0, anded.cardinality()); } else { int previous = -1; for (int doc = andIt.nextDoc(); doc != DocIdSetIterator.NO_MORE_DOCS; doc = andIt.nextDoc()) { for (int j = previous + 1; j < doc; ++j) { assertFalse(anded.get(j)); } assertTrue(anded.get(doc)); previous = doc; } for (int j = previous + 1; j < numDocs; ++j) { assertFalse(anded.get(j)); } } } } }
